An Overview to Widely-Used Roofing Materials and Their Benefits
Numerous roofing materials are on the market, each offering distinct strengths suited to various needs and preferences. Asphalt shingles are within the most popular due to their affordability, simple installation, and variety of colors. Metal roofing, famous for its resilience and resistance to extreme weather, furthermore redirects heat, making it energy-efficient. Slate tiles provide a ageless look and superior longevity, while clay tiles offer top-notch insulation and can withstand harsh climates.
For individuals concerned with sustainable alternatives, rubber roof systems is rising in popularity; it mirrors the aesthetic of costly products and is constructed from recycled materials. Wood shakes deliver a natural, rustic aesthetic but need increased maintenance. In conclusion, man-made roof options blend the top features of time-tested options, delivering versatility and resilience. Each choice brings different advantages, making it vital for homeowners to evaluate their priorities and work with specialists when deciding on the most suitable roofing solution.

Leaks and Water Deterioration
Leaks and water damage present major difficulties for homeowners, often resulting in costly repairs and foundation issues. These problems typically stem from a range of causes, including deteriorated components, improper installation, or even severe weather conditions. Water seepage can damage useful resource insulation, encourage mold growth, and diminish structural integrity. Professional roofers employ modern methods to locate and fix leaks effectively. They conduct comprehensive evaluations to pinpoint vulnerable areas, employing tools such as moisture meters and infrared cameras. Once identified, they apply targeted solutions, which may include sealing, flashing replacement, or, in severe cases, partial roof replacement. By addressing leaks promptly, professionals assist property owners mitigate damage, ensuring sustained safeguarding and peace of mind.

Budget Factors Explained
Budgeting for a roofing project usually requires thorough assessment of several factors to ensure homeowners select the most suitable option for their needs. First, material selection has a strong influence on both initial costs and long-term durability. Asphalt shingles may be budget-friendly, while metal or tile options might offer greater longevity but at a higher price. Additionally, labor costs can differ based on the roofing contractor’s expertise and the project’s complexity. Homeowners should also account for potential hidden expenses, such as the need for structural repairs or permits. Finally, weighing long-term savings through energy efficiency and warranties will help in arriving at a sound conclusion that balances upfront investment with future benefits.

What Timeframe Does a Average Roofing Project Need to Conclude?
A regular roofing task typically takes between one to three days, contingent upon the size and complexity of the roof, climate factors, and the crew's efficiency. More substantial or more intricate roofs may demand more days.
Is It Feasible to Move Roofing Protections if I Put on the Market My Home?
Roof warranties are usually transferable, but distinct conditions are necessary. Residents should review the guarantee documentation for specifics on transferability, as some suppliers require advance notice and may have transfer windows for the transfer completion.
